On what seemed like an ordinary afternoon along a busy highway, an unexpected discovery led to a remarkable rescue story. Thousands of vehicles traveled the road as usual, with drivers focused on reaching their destinations.

Amid the constant movement of traffic, very few people noticed what was happening near a drainage area beside the highway. Hidden from view inside a large roadside pipe, a stranded dog was facing a difficult situation.
The dog, believed to be a stray that had been wandering the area for several days, had somehow found its way into the pipe. While the structure may have initially appeared to offer shelter from the weather and noise of the highway, it soon became a trap. The animal found itself unable to navigate its way back out.
The drainage pipe stretched beneath part of the roadside embankment and was surrounded by tall grass and brush. From the highway, it was nearly impossible to notice anything unusual. Countless drivers passed by without realizing that an animal was trapped just a short distance away.
Inside the dark pipe, the dog waited alone. The confined space offered little comfort, and every attempt to escape seemed unsuccessful. Over time, exhaustion began to set in. With limited options available, the dog remained stranded and dependent on someone eventually noticing its predicament.
As the hours passed, traffic continued moving steadily along the highway. Trucks, cars, and motorcycles traveled by without stopping. The dog occasionally barked, but the sounds were largely drowned out by the noise of passing vehicles.
Then, a passing driver noticed something unusual.
While traveling along the highway, the driver briefly caught sight of movement near the roadside drainage area. At first, it appeared to be nothing more than shifting grass caused by the wind. However, something about the movement seemed different enough to attract attention.
Rather than dismissing what had been seen, the driver slowed down and carefully looked back toward the area. Concerned that an animal might be involved, the individual decided to pull over at a safe location and investigate further.
Approaching the drainage pipe, the driver quickly realized that a dog was inside. The animal appeared frightened and exhausted, peering from the darkness toward the opening. Although it was clearly alive, it seemed unable or unwilling to leave the confined space on its own.
The discovery immediately raised concerns. The highway environment presented several risks, and any attempt by the dog to suddenly run into traffic could create a dangerous situation. At the same time, entering the pipe without proper equipment could place both the dog and the rescuer at risk.
Recognizing the need for caution, the driver contacted local animal rescue authorities and explained the situation. While waiting for assistance to arrive, the individual remained nearby to monitor the dog and ensure it stayed away from additional danger.
The stranded animal appeared nervous but showed signs of responding to the driver’s calm presence. Occasionally, the dog moved closer to the pipe’s entrance before retreating again into the shadows. It was clear that the experience had left the animal frightened and uncertain.
When rescuers arrived, they carefully assessed the scene. Years of experience had taught them that frightened animals often require patience and understanding. Rushing the process could increase stress and make the rescue more difficult.
The team developed a plan designed to encourage the dog to leave the pipe safely. They used calm voices and gentle movements while creating an environment that felt less threatening to the animal. Throughout the operation, safety remained the highest priority.
At first, progress was slow. The dog remained deep inside the pipe, reluctant to move. Rescuers understood that trust would need to be established before the animal felt comfortable approaching the exit.
Minutes turned into nearly an hour as the team patiently worked to gain the dog’s confidence. Gradually, the animal began moving closer to the opening. Each small step represented a significant improvement and offered hope that the rescue would succeed.
Observers nearby watched quietly as the situation unfolded. Many were impressed by the patience shown by both the rescuers and the driver who had stopped to help. Without that initial decision to investigate, the dog might have remained trapped for much longer.
Eventually, the dog reached the entrance of the pipe. For a brief moment, it hesitated, carefully examining the people waiting outside. Then, encouraged by the calm environment, it took several cautious steps forward.

The rescuers gently secured the animal and moved it to safety. A visible sense of relief spread through the group as the dog finally emerged from the confined space. What had seemed like a hopeless situation only hours earlier was now nearing a successful conclusion.
